Founded in 1982, CWEE fosters individual and specialist transformation for low-earnings single parent families through self-assurance constructing, customized capabilities coaching, and profession advancement. CWEEs sources of funding incorporate foundation grants, corporate gifts and sponsorships, and individual donations. CWEEs programs and services are also partially funded by charge-for-service contracts with the Denver Office of Economic Development/Division of Workforce Improvement, the Adams County Human Solutions Department, and the Arapahoe County Department of Human Services.

About The Center for Function Education and Employment &#13

The Center for Operate Education and Employment (CWEE) was founded in 1982 to provide an individualized job education, placement, and retention program that provides participants the abilities and competencies to raise their self-assurance, improve their earning prospective and move their families towards economic self-sufficiency. CWEE has worked with much more than 11,000 Coloradans to prepare for sustainable, meaningful employment, enabling them to end their dependency on welfare. CWEE believes that regardless of private circumstances and other barriers to employment, when an proper level of education and support is supplied, folks can and will succeed.
